I assume you're talking about the MSA60? We have several of those installed and haven't seen any bottle necks there. Even the fastest SATA drives fall short of the 150MB/sec max SATA I throughput. And if you could push the 1.5Gb/sec on the SATA side, then the SAS side with a 4x port (4x3Gb/sec) would become your bottleneck.

I need to replace a slow HP MSA20 that’s a bottleneck right now (We are an HP shop). HP’s only option with 3.5” SATA drives is stuck at SATA I behind a SAS controller. Dell makes an MD1000 that claims SATA II speeds behind a SAS Perc 5/E (Don’t know anything about dell). Anyone got any real world info they can share? I need 3.5” SATA II at least 12 drives behind SAS, I am not concerned about space and could use multiple 1u chassis if I had to. Thanks!
